Web2 Marginal product, diminishing returns A particularly important aspect of a production function is the marginalproduct of the factors. Take first the marginal product of labor (or MPN for short)—that is, the change in output that results when the labor input is varied, holding the capital input and TFP constant. As more of a variable factor (e.g. labour) is added to a fixed factor (e.g. capital), a firm will reach a point where it has a disproportionate quantity of labour to capital and so the marginal product of labour will fall, thus raising marginal cost and average variable cost. Diminishing marginal products is the concept that as the quantity of a factor of production increases, the marginal product of that factor will eventually decrease. This means that the additional production from each additional factor of production will eventually decrease as the quantity of the factors increases.
